OBJECTIVE
To provide a procedure for calibrating the electronic balance.
SCOPE
It covers the procedure for the calibration of the electronic balance in IPQC.
RESPONSIBILITY
Production chemist, Production Executive, Production Manager.
PROCEDURE
- Keep the instrument in a clean and proper place.
- Ensure that the instrument is clean and free from any vibration, air thrust, dust particles and or moisture.
- Switch on the mains.
- At no load position ascertain that it is indicating ‘ZERO’. In case of deviation adjust the zero setting device and eliminate the deviation.
- Ensure that there is no rapid change in the temperature of the surroundings.
- Check that the electronic connections are okay and properly secured.
- Check the display of the weights against the standard weights & record the readings in the chart.
- Limit of Accuracy should be within + 0.1% of the individual weights.
- In case of any variation observed, maintenance, servicing or repair is done by consulting with Seniors.
- Following servicing, rechecks must be carried out till satisfactory results are obtained.
- Do not add any weight, more than the capacity of the instrument.
PRECAUTION
To weigh, place the material in the center of the platform & note the digital display.
RECORDS / SPECIMEN
Record the results in the Calibration record
FREQUENCY
Daily.
MAINTENANCE / REPAIRS
If the instrument does not produce the required results or its response is poor then it should be Labeled “FAULTY” and should be repaired or serviced.
